Output 595a20299fc50ae0f39699a06a0897311621c4ade6c7a23f857a2de5062341c4:172

value
10576
script pubkey
OP_0 OP_PUSHBYTES_32 57b75c26926867ebc57b5ddaca442b3aaf2d3090c49a2032f8e4d16e9a41648c
address
bc1q27m4cf5jdpn7h3tmthdv53pt82hj6vyscjdzqvhcungkaxjpvjxquk3wqp
transaction
595a20299fc50ae0f39699a06a0897311621c4ade6c7a23f857a2de5062341c4
confirmations
40236
spent
true